  • Page 8: Medium Term (3 Months To 6 Months)

    5 | Installation 4.2 Medium Term (3 Months to 6 Months) • Remove the shaft coupling guard (if not supplied as a bare shaft machine). • Rotate the machine shaft by hand weekly to prevent bearing indentation. • Leave the shaft at approximately 90 degrees to the original position, using a tempor- ary mark on the shaft to assist.

  • Page 16: Preventing Cavitation

    7 | Maintenance 6.1 Preventing Cavitation NOTICE Cavitation. Risk of damage to the machine! If you hear crackling noise: • Control the pressure. At very low pressures and sufficiently high temperatures the operating liquid can locally transfer into the vapour phase, creating bubbles within the operating liquid. As the pres- sure rises towards the outlet slot the bubbles collapse.
